Transaction
305ed1625388321e2e74d7ed0796f5a0dfc773f68460d0c0f0888020d22b7c9d

Block
Time
3/28/2021 11:24:04 PM
Version
2
Size
90 B
Confirmations
1668285

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
30 VEIL